Fasting Day #14…the last day!

November 27th, 2001 at 12:00am

Day #14. I am looking forward to eating tomorrow. I am SO glad this is the last day!! For the first time since the fast began I have been allowing myself to think about food and it’s been TORTURE all day.

Plus I had a bad day yesterday and that really off-set me. I somehow lost my bicycle lock. I don’t know if it fell off while riding or if someone stole it while I was on the phone in town. Either way it’s gone. And it’s a pretty serious problem when you consider the value of my bike and the lack of good locks available here. I was so upset. I traced my route into town back and forth 3 times looking for it – once by bike, once by foot, and once by motorbike with a guy who works here. No lock. No luck. What a complete bummer. I kept telling myself – at least it wasn’t the bike – but I was still upset over it.

So today I had to take a bus to Na Thon, all the way on the other side of the island, in an effort to find some type of lock. NOT what I felt like doing on the last day of my fast. I had envisioned a full day of relaxation with perhaps a 2-hour Thai massage to treat myself for what I had done to my body. Instead, I was on a 50-minute bus ride each way in a loud, noisy, smelly, busy port town dealing with lines in the post office, another scanner that didn’t work (still trying to scan photos in for the site), and just general annoyance in being there. And, maybe due to the stress, all I could see were the people eating – in restaurants, cafes, food stalls, etc., and all I could smell were the smells of delicious food. I felt like everyone in the town was eating except me! Torture. I finally found a crap lock which could probably be cut with a pair of scissors but it will have to do for now. All I can think about is a grilled cheese on whole grain bread with swiss cheese and tomato!! Ahhhhh!!!!!
